![]() Your facial expressions should be friendly and open unless your character requires it to be different. Make sure gestures are appropriate and it is always good to exaggerate them, especially with slapstick plays.ĭo your best to inject emotion into your acting. Gestures and facial expressions emphasize the character you are playing, conveys energy, and it will spice-up the content.
